Exterior Painting in Waco, TX
Exterior painting services involve applying fresh coats of paint or stain to the exterior surfaces of a property, including walls, siding, trim, doors, and windows. These projects typically aim to enhance curb appeal, protect the building from weather elements, and extend the lifespan of exterior materials. Homeowners often request exterior painting when preparing a property for sale, updating its appearance, or addressing existing paint deterioration such as peeling, cracking, or fading.
Property owners considering exterior painting should understand the scope of the project, including surface preparation, weather conditions, and the types of paints or finishes suitable for their specific materials. It’s important to evaluate the condition of existing paint, identify areas that require repairs or priming, and select colors that complement the overall style of the home. Clear communication about expectations and the desired outcome can help ensure a successful painting project.

Common Exterior Painting Jobs
Exterior wall painting - enhances curb appeal and protects surfaces from weather damage.
Siding painting - refreshes the appearance of vinyl, wood, or fiber cement siding.
Fence painting - adds color and protection to wooden or metal fences.
Garage door painting - improves the look and durability of residential garage doors.
Deck and porch staining - maintains wood surfaces and extends their lifespan.
Exterior trim and accent painting - highlights architectural features and adds visual interest.
Exterior Painting Questions
What exterior surfaces can be painted? Exterior painting typically includes siding, trim, doors, fences, and decks to improve curb appeal and protection.
What preparation is needed before painting? Surfaces should be cleaned, repaired, and sanded if necessary to ensure proper adhesion and a smooth finish.
Are special paints used for different materials? Yes, different materials may require specific types of paint, such as latex or oil-based, to ensure durability and proper finish.
How often should exterior paint be refreshed? Exterior paint generally needs touch-ups or repainting every 5 to 10 years, depending on exposure and surface condition.
